[PATCHv2,8/9] cx231xx: add media controller support

Let's add media controller support for this driver and register it
for both V4L and DVB.

The media controller on this driver is not mandatory, as it can fully
work without it. So, if the media controller register fails, just print
an error message, but proceed with device registering.

+static void cx231xx_media_device_register(struct cx231xx *dev,
+					  struct usb_device *udev)
+{
+#ifdef CONFIG_MEDIA_CONTROLLER
+	struct media_device *mdev;
+	int ret;
+
+	mdev = kzalloc(sizeof(*mdev), GFP_KERNEL);
+	if (!mdev)
+		return;
+
+	mdev->dev = dev->dev;
+	strlcpy(mdev->model, dev->board.name, sizeof(mdev->model));
+	if (udev->serial)
+		strlcpy(mdev->serial, udev->serial, sizeof(mdev->serial));
+	strcpy(mdev->bus_info, udev->devpath);
+	mdev->hw_revision = le16_to_cpu(udev->descriptor.bcdDevice);
+	mdev->driver_version = LINUX_VERSION_CODE;
+
+	ret = media_device_register(mdev);
+	if (ret) {
+		dev_err(dev->dev,
+			"Couldn't create a media device. Error: %d\n",
+			ret);
+		kfree(mdev);
+		return;
+	}
+
+	dev->media_dev = mdev;
+#endif
+}
+
